We HAVE to have litter boxes available, in different locations. With 6 cats, and 6 different personalities... have to have a lot of choices, or things don't go so well.
However, due to having a long term house guest, two litter boxes were removed from the guest bedroom. 
I put one in a small corner area of a hallway, that dead ends. Most of our cats prefer boxes in open areas, but we kinda ran out of choices.  The box got used, but ... for whatever reason... aim wasn't so good.  After several clean-ups, I put the box in the middle of the living room floor. 
Hubby asked me, "Are you going to leave that there?!"   Yes.  I want to find out if the previous location was the problem, or if something else was going on. 
No issues since.
Looks like the living room litter box stays, for as long as the guest bedroom is occupied!
